VCE was founded in 1997 as the first OEM focused e-commerce website for trading semiconductors.

VCE Virtual Chip Exchange is an OEM/EMS member-based trading platform for electronic components, and is headquartered in Canada. Virtual Chip was a pioneer in the internet space for semiconductor trading and has been featured in TIME Magazine, Business Week and Forbes. From its operational headquarters in Munich, Germany the company manages its 35,000 strong membership base currently covering 62 countries. With more than a Billion USD of available inventory under management, VCE is the market leader.
VCE Virtual Chip Exchange was established in 1997 as a joint venture between Mediagrif Interactive Technologies (TSE: MDF) and HPI AG (FRA: CEW3). In 1999, Arrow Electronics (NYSE: ARW) took a 49% ownership in the company and helped the firm to establish its worldwide presence as the leader in OEM/EMS excess inventory management. Today the company is a privately-held Canadian corporation. |
